FIA's clampdown on underwear and jewellery set for Miami GP

Formula 1 teams’ scrutineering forms have been amended from the Miami Grand Prix to ensure that drivers are wearing compliant underwear and not wearing jewellery. Race Director Niels Wittich reminded drivers in Australia of the regulations in the International Sporting Code concerning clothing – and jewellery – that does not comply with stringent safety standards.
